Kitchen Fitting in Goring-on-Thames

Kitchen fitting in Goring-on-Thames rarely means starting with a blank, square room. The village sits in the Goring Gap on the Thames, with flint and brick cottages near the centre, Victorian and Edwardian villas closer to the river and the hill roads, and larger detached houses further out towards the downs. Kitchens in the older properties often sit in extensions or converted sculleries with uneven floors and walls that were never intended to carry a run of fitted units, while the larger houses tend to have bigger, squarer kitchen-diners that bring their own challenges around scale and worktop runs.

We work as a fit-only service: you choose and supply the units, whether that is a bespoke design, a mid-range retailer kitchen or something from a bigger showroom, and we handle the installation, scribing, worktop templating and finishing detail. In a village like Goring that matters, because an off-the-shelf carcass run needs real skill to sit flush against a wall that bows or a floor that falls towards an old flagstone base, and a poorly scribed end panel is the first thing anyone notices walking into the room.

What Goring-on-Thames homes ask of kitchen fitting

Cottage kitchens and old sculleries

Many of Goring's older cottages have kitchens built into a former scullery or a later single-storey extension, often with a floor that falls slightly towards an external door and walls that are not plumb. Fitting a supplied kitchen into that space means levelling the base units on adjustable feet and scribing end panels individually rather than assuming the room is square.

Worktops in these kitchens are usually a compromise between the practical run needed for cooking and a limited floor area, so we template carefully once units are fixed rather than working from the original room measurements alone.

Larger villa and family kitchens

The bigger Victorian villas and detached houses around Goring often have open kitchen-diners with island units, larger appliance runs and more wall space to plan around. These rooms give more flexibility but also more scope for a run to look wrong if levels and joins are not checked carefully across a longer distance.

Islands in particular need the floor checked at several points before installation, since even a small fall across a wide room shows up immediately once a level worktop sits on top of it.

Coordinating the electrics properly

New kitchen layouts almost always mean moving sockets, adding under-cabinet lighting or wiring for appliances that were not there before. This work is carried out by the qualified electrician we work alongside, not by us directly, and is planned in at first fix so cables land in the right place before units go in.

Getting this sequencing right avoids the common problem of a socket ending up behind a fixed panel or a light switch in the wrong place once the units are hung.

Access and conservation considerations

Some of Goring's central streets are narrow, and older cottages can have tight doorways that limit how large a delivered unit can be, so we confirm access and delivery logistics before the kitchen arrives on site.

If your kitchen project involves structural changes or alterations to an external wall in the conservation area, that is a separate matter from the fit-out and worth checking with South Oxfordshire District Council in good time.

Can you fit a kitchen into an old cottage extension in Goring?
Yes, fitting a kitchen into an older cottage extension or converted scullery in Goring is common work for us, and involves levelling units individually and scribing end panels to the actual walls and floor rather than assuming the room is square.

Will a kitchen fit need planning permission in Goring's conservation area?
Fitting a supplied kitchen inside an existing room does not normally need planning permission, even in Goring's conservation area, since it does not change the building's exterior. Structural changes or extensions are a separate matter and should be checked with South Oxfordshire District Council.
